Aspects Influencing Container Rental Prices
The expense of renting a container can differ considerably based on several essential factors:
Container Size: The size of the container plays a substantial function in determining the rental price. Common sizes consist of:
- 10-foot containers
- 20-foot containers
- 40-foot containers
Container Type: Different types of containers serve various purposes, thus impacting the rental rate:
- Standard Dry Containers: Typically used for Shipping Companies and storage.
- Refrigerated Containers (Reefer): Used for transporting disposable items, frequently at a premium cost.
- Open-Top Containers: Ideal for large loads that need to be packed from the top.
Rental Duration: The length of time for which the container is leased greatly influences the expense. Short-term leasings might incur greater everyday rates however supply versatility, while long-term leases may provide reduced rates.
Place: Rental prices can vary based on geographical locations. Urban areas might have greater need and, consequently, higher prices than rural locations. Transportation costs might likewise factor into rates.
Condition and Age of the Container Movers: Newer, well-kept containers typically command higher rental prices than older or harmed models. It is a good idea for tenants to check containers before making rental agreements.
Devices and Modifications: Additional functions, such as environment control, shelving, or custom modifications, might increase rental prices.

Rental Process: A Step-by-Step Guide
Renting a container is a simple procedure, but understanding the steps involved can make sure a successful transaction:
Research Rental Companies: Evaluate possible vendors based upon customer reviews, service offerings, and competitive pricing.
Identify Your Requirements: Identify your storage requires, including type and size of the container based upon the items you prepare to keep or transport.
Get Quotes: Contact multiple rental companies to get quotes, guaranteeing you ask about any additional fees (delivery, pickup, and insurance).
Inspect the Container: Prior to signing any arrangements, inspect the container for damages, tidiness, and total condition.
Review the Rental Agreement: Read the contract carefully, paying attention to terms relating to wear and tear, period, and return policies.
Finalize the Payment: Most companies require a deposit upfront, while others may offer different payment structures.
Receive the Container: Arrange for delivery to your place or select it up if that is preferred.
Return or Extend Rental: Keep track of rental duration and conditions for returning or extending your rental agreement.
FAQs about Container Rental Prices
1. What is the typical rental duration for a shipping container?
The average rental duration varies by job however generally varies from one month to a number of months. Short-term leasings are available but might come at a premium price.
2. Exist any extra costs I should be conscious of?
Yes, additional costs can consist of delivery fees, pickup costs, insurance coverage, maintenance costs, and any fees for late returns or damages.
3. Can I rent a container for personal use?
Definitely! Containers can be used for various personal needs, such as home restorations, moving, or perhaps as pop-up stores.
4. What occurs if I harm the container?
If the container is returned damaged, extra charges may use as described in the rental agreement. It is suggested to evaluate the terms concerning damage before renting.
5. How can I discover the best rental prices?
Contrast shopping amongst local rental companies is always advisable. Online platforms and rental marketplaces can likewise offer insights into competitive pricing.
